background
foreground
muted
muted foreground
popover
popover foreground
card
card foreground
border
input
primary
primary foreground
secondary
secondary foreground
accent
accent foreground
destructive
destructive foreground
ring
sidebar
sidebar foreground
sidebar primary
sidebar primary-foreground
sidebar accent
sidebar accent-foreground
sidebar border
sidebar ring
Edit CSS variables
Generate a modern stylish GCS application using Sveltekit for ardupilot drones, it should be able to switch between a map view and a camera FPV view and include all of the other features typical in a modern GCS app for managing and controlling drones as well as monitoring telemetry and status.
I understand you'd like to create a modern Ground Control Station (GCS) application for ArduPilot drones. However, I can only generate client-side code and cannot create SvelteKit applications as they involve server-side functionality.
I can help you create a modern, responsive client-side GCS interface using Svelte with all the typical features you mentioned:
Would you like me to create a comprehensive client-side GCS interface instead? I can build it with a professional layout including navigation, telemetry panels, map integration placeholder, and all the controls you'd expect in a modern drone ground control station.
Yes create a comprehensive client-side GCS interface instead
I'll create a comprehensive client-side Ground Control Station interface for ArduPilot drones! This will include a professional layout with sidebar navigation, real-time telemetry monitoring, map/FPV view switching, flight controls, mission planning, and all the essential features you'd expect in a modern GCS application. The interface will have a sleek aviation-inspired design with dark theme support.
Analyze the following errors and fix them:
$:
is not allowed in runes mode, use $derived
or $effect
instead
https://svelte.dev/e/legacy_reactive_statement_invalid
components/status/gps-status.svelte:13:1: ERROR: [plugin: esbuild-svelte] $:
is not allowed in runes mode, use $derived
or $effect
instead
https://svelte.dev/e/legacy_reactive_statement_invalidI'll fix all the import and syntax errors in the GCS application. The main issues are incorrect toast imports, using legacy reactive statements instead of Svelte 5 runes, and some non-existent Lucide icons that need to be replaced with correct ones.
Analyze the following errors and fix them:
I'll fix the duplicate SettingsIcon import error by replacing the calibration icon with a more appropriate WrenchIcon from Lucide.